Oh yeah. I forgot about that.

At work, I correct maybe 1000 images a a day, so we use a high volume program called Workstream. We've just started playing with lightroom, and it looks really good so far for sorting and individual shots.

Min requirements:

Microsoft Windows XP SP2 - Pentium 4 - RAM 768 MB - HD 1 GB Apple MacOS X 10.1.4 - PowerPC G4 - 1 GHz - RAM 768 MB - HD 1 GB
